Haiku responding to Romans 4:1-5, 13 - 17
Good works don't make us
righteous, so Abraham was
justified by faith.
When you work, you're paid;
wages are not a gift, they're due
to he who earned them.
Works won't get us there,
we have to put trust in God:
God makes us righteous.
Righteousness is gift,
from the God who justifies,
it's received by faith.
If Law's adherents
are God's heirs, faith is nothing,
God's promise is void.
The Law is not what
makes us righteous, without law
sin doesn't exist.
God's promise of life
comes through grace to all who share
in Abraham's faith.
With Abraham”s God
the dead have life, and nothings
are made to exist.
